Prepare a list of frequently asked questions from scanner and design your ATLAS accordingly. Please find below “My ATLAS Method” as a ready reference (Already shared through my article). In your condition use the ATLAS in the last 4-5 days of your leave.
- ATLAS STUDY METHOD:ATLAS STANDS FOR “AT LAST”. There are always some questions, formulas, Sections and case laws which we simply fail to recall in exam hall. According to this method if you find anything very difficult to remember then after preparing the same topic once or twice put it in the ATLAS. Keep putting difficult topics in ATLAS till exam date. There would be a different ATLAS for law, audit, accounts etc. Now 1.5 hour before leaving your home for examination hall open ATLAS question list and revise it properly or give it a special reading. Now if you find any question from ATLAS in the exam paper it would be very easy for you to answer as you specially revise it just 2-3 hours back and your confidence level will automatically increase in the beginning of exam.
Keep review your ATLAS list and modify it accordingly. If initially you put any question in ATLAS and now you are confident enough about that particular question you can remove that question from ATLAS. Don’t puteasy and non-important questions in ATLAS as this concept is for revising extra-ordinary important questions just 2-3 hours before examination.
